Obstructive Sleep Apnea Following Secondary Velopharyngeal Insufficiency in Children with Non-Syndromic Cleft Palate:

Insights

Palatal muscle repositioning (PMR) surgery for velopharyngeal insufficiency after cleft palate repair has the lowest incidence of obstructive sleep apnea (OSA). Pharyngeal flap procedures offer better speech outcomes but carry a higher OSA risk.

Background:

  • Secondary velopharyngeal insufficiency (VPI) after cleft palate repair can lead to obstructive sleep apnea (OSA).
  • Surgical techniques for secondary VPI vary, with ongoing debate regarding the optimal approach.
  • Understanding the airway obstructive outcomes of different VPI surgeries is crucial for patient management.

Purpose of the Study:

  • To systematically review the incidence of OSA following different surgical modalities for secondary VPI in patients with repaired cleft palate.
  • To compare the airway obstructive outcomes and speech results of pharyngeal flap (PF), sphincter pharyngoplasty (SP), and palatal muscle repositioning (PMR) procedures.

Main Methods:

  • A systematic review adhering to PRISMA guidelines was conducted.
  • Searches were performed in Medline, EMBASE, Web of Science, Google Scholar, and Cochrane Library.
  • Studies reporting OSA occurrence after VPI surgery in non-syndromic cleft palate patients were included.

Main Results:

  • Twenty-eight articles were included in the review.
  • Palatal muscle repositioning (PMR) showed the lowest incidence of postoperative OSA (3%), compared to sphincter pharyngoplasty (SP) (34%) and pharyngeal flap (PF) (29%).
  • Pharyngeal flap procedures yielded the best speech outcomes in terms of hypernasality reduction.

Conclusions:

  • Palatal muscle repositioning (PMR) is associated with fewer postoperative complications, including a lower risk of OSA, while providing satisfactory speech improvement.
  • Pharyngeal flap (PF) procedures, though linked to a higher risk of OSA, appear more effective in reducing hypernasality.
